PROPÓSITO DA FUNÇÃO
The Procurement Logistic Coordinator in Brazil will be responsible to implement the sourcing strategy development and procurement of Warehousing and Transportation services in the Frozen Network for the Brazil Region. This position is responsible for business partnering with logistics function at a market level and sourcing in the markets with logistics partners across warehousing, full truckload, intermodal, less than truck load, drayage, domestic ocean, pallets and last Mile.
If you are dedicated to implementing Procurement Strategies in various areas like Competitive Buying, Sustainable Sourcing, and building partnerships for Logistics Procurement across Brasil, this role is perfect for you.
